❷Determine if your project needs a building permit (check all that apply):
Yes No
1.PV system is designed and proposed for a structure previously built to code.☐ ☐
2.PV system is designed for rooftop of a building in general compliance with applicable codes.☐ ☐
3.Mounting system is engineered and designed for PV.☐ ☐
4.Rooftop is made from lightweight material such as shingles.☐ ☐
5.PV system has been pre-approved by electrical permitting agency.☐ ☐
6.To address uplift, panels are mounted no higher than 18” above the surface of the roofing to
which they are affixed. Except for flat roofs, no portion of the system may exceed the highest
point of the roof.
☐ ☐
7.Total dead load of panels, supports, mountings, raceways and all other appurtenances weigh no
more than one of the following. If YES, indicate which:
☐ No more than three and one-half (3.5) pounds per square foot (PSF)
☐ Frameless panels on at least 3/12 pitch roof weighing no more than four and one-half (4.5) PSF
☐ Frameless panels on at least 5/12 pitch roof weighing no more than five (5.0) PSF
☐ ☐
8.Supports for solar panels are installed to spread the dead load across as many roof-framing
members as needed to ensure that at no point are loads in excess of fifty (50) pounds are
created.
☐ ☐
9.Attachment to the roof is specified by the mounting system manufacturer.☐ ☐
10.Method and type of weatherproofing roof penetrations is provided ☐ ☐
11.Home is code compliant to setbacks and height, or code allows expansion of nonconformity for
solar panels.
☐ ☐
12.Panels are mounted no higher than the roof ridge or apex of roof (applies only to pitched roofs)☐ ☐
If you answered yes to all of the above questions, an over-the-counter permit is authorized.
